Essential Insights for First-Time Burnaby Homebuyers

Stepping into the Burnaby real estate market can feel both exciting and overwhelming for first-time buyers. Burnaby’s popularity often stems from its combination of urban amenities and abundant green spaces, making it an appealing choice for those looking to settle in Metro Vancouver while avoiding the higher costs of downtown living. Many first-time purchasers begin by researching mortgage options, gathering information about interest rates, and getting pre-approved. This financial clarity goes a long way in shaping your property search and ensuring you stay within budget. Buyers are also encouraged to explore different Burnaby neighbourhoods, each known for unique benefits, from bustling commercial hubs like Metrotown to quieter residential pockets with a strong sense of community.

When looking for your first home, consider not just the asking price but also factors like proximity to transit routes, schools, and local shops. Burnaby offers a variety of housing types, including high-rise condos, townhomes, and detached residences, so understanding what type of home best suits your lifestyle is important. Pay attention to any recent growth or redevelopment in areas such as Brentwood or Edmonds, as ongoing improvements can impact home values and amenities in the long term. Scheduling property showings, reviewing strata documents (for condominiums), and asking questions about future development can help you make an informed decision.

First-time buyers often compare older homes with newer or pre-construction developments. While established properties may offer a sense of neighborhood character, newer builds can come with modern finishes, advanced environmental standards, and reduced maintenance needs.
